Community Events
The Networks receives requests
from schools districts, private schools, civic clubs, and numerous
community organizations for 9-1-1 representation at a booth or
presentation at various public safety and health fairs throughout
the Networks' territory.
|
| |
| Examples of some of these events are: |
| |
- Neighborhood Night out events in August
- Law Enforcement fairs at malls
- Jewish Community Baby Fair
- Community-wide events at parks, businesses, etc.

The education of the proper usage of 9-1-1 would not be made possible without the participation of several individuals who dedicate their time at community events, safety/health fairs and presentations all throughout the year. These individuals who work full time at the 9-1-1 call centers throughout the GHC 9-1-1 territory; have worked throughout the year at numerous events to distribute educational materials to the community. Many of these community outreach events are held during weekends and evenings. GHC 9-1-1 is very appreciative of their participation which has contributed greatly to 9-1-1 public education program.
At the December 14, 2011 GHC 9-1-1 Board of Managers meeting, the following individuals were recognized for their dedication to educating the community about 9-1-1:
Desiree Gautier (Harris County Sheriff’s Office)
Regina Cochran (Harris County Sheriff’s Office)
Crystal Weems (HEC)
Courtney Wilkinson (HEC)
Patricia Curtis (HEC)
